Abstract

The utility model relates to a special fixture for a fixed and stable PCB tin spraying process, which comprises a frame and a net rack, wherein a first tin spraying hanging hole is formed in the front surface of the frame, and guide rails capable of moving left and right are fixed on the upper side and the lower side of the front surface of the frame. The special fixture in the fixed and stable PCB board tin spraying process is characterized in that a frame, a net rack, a left-right movable guide rail, a detachable sliding rail, a movable guide rail transverse bar, a double-layer net rack clamp and the like are arranged, the finished product tin spraying jig is designed into the frame and the net rack, the special fixture is suitable for tin spraying of boards with different board thicknesses, after the PCB board is subjected to appearance testing, scanning interception by an FQC-AVI appearance inspection machine, the quality problems of poor tin coating, high tin and the like are found, nondestructive processing can be carried out through the jig, and the quality anomalies such as crashed and scratch and the like generated in tin spraying processing after the appearance of the finished product are completely avoided, so that the purposes of improving the yield of the finished product tin spraying and reducing the scrapping cost are achieved.

Background
The PCB board is called a printed circuit board, is a basic material for supporting and connecting electronic components, is a sheet, is usually made of a non-conductive substrate material, is covered with a metal conductive layer on the surface, forms a circuit pattern on the PCB board by chemical corrosion or mechanical processing, is used for realizing electric connection between electronic components, and is a surface treatment process commonly used in electronic manufacture, and aims to protect wires and bonding pads on the circuit board and provide good welding performance.
The outer layer circuit of the high multilayer board is designed to be high in density I C, SMD bonding pads and BGA bonding pads, poor tin coating and high tin quality problems are easily caused by surface treatment tin spraying, and as the tin coating is carried out through QA visual inspection, the risk of poor leakage is large, after the detection of interception of appearance, testing and FQC (AVI appearance inspection machine), the process edge of the poor board is already removed through appearance, the finished product set is not protected by the process edge, and quality anomalies such as batch crashed board edge, board corner scratch and the like are easily caused during direct tin spraying and returning, so that the problem of irrecoverable scrapping is solved, and the problem of no effective process control method is the technical problem which is urgently needed to be solved in the current field.

Compared with the prior art, the technical scheme of the application has the following beneficial effects:
1. The special fixture in the fixed and stable PCB tin spraying process is characterized in that a frame, a net rack, a left-right movable guide rail, a detachable sliding rail, a movable guide rail transverse bar, a double-layer net rack clamp and the like are arranged, the finished tin spraying jig is designed into the frame and the net rack, the special fixture is suitable for tin spraying of boards with different board thicknesses, after the PCB board is subjected to appearance testing, FQC (AVI appearance inspection machine scanning) interception, poor tin coating and high tin quality problems are found, nondestructive processing can be carried out through the fixture, and abnormal quality such as crashed scratch and the like generated in tin spraying treatment after appearance of a finished product is completely avoided, so that the purposes of improving the finished tin spraying yield and reducing the scrapping cost are achieved.
2. According to the special fixture in the fixed and stable PCB tin spraying process, through mutual matching among the frame, the net rack, the left and right movable guide rail, the detachable slide rail, the movable guide rail transverse bar, the double-layer net-shaped frame clamp and the like, different fixtures are used according to the thickness of a finished product plate after different, such as a slide rail fixture with the thickness of a finished product of 1.0 and a steel net frame clamp with the thickness of the finished product of less than or equal to 1.0 mm; the thick plate has better rigidity, and the four corners are fixed in the process of pressure leveling of the tin spraying air knife, so that scratch and collision caused by shaking can not occur; the device can avoid the front and back shaking caused by poor rigidity of the thin plate and pressure leveling of the tin spraying air knife, ensure the uniformity of air pressure by using the net rack, and avoid abnormal quality such as shaking, bumping, wiping and the like.

The working principle of the embodiment is as follows:
The finished product tin spraying jig is designed into a frame 1 and a net frame 2, is suitable for tin spraying of plates with different plate thicknesses, can be used for carrying out nondestructive processing after the quality problems of poor tin coating, high tin and the like are found by scanning interception of a PCB (printed circuit board) appearance-testing-FQC (field effect transistor) and AVI (automatic voltage indicator) appearance inspection machine, and completely avoids the quality anomalies such as crashed scratch and the like generated during tin spraying treatment after the appearance of the finished product, thereby achieving the purposes of improving the finished product tin spraying yield and reducing the scrapping cost, and using different jigs according to the plate thicknesses of different finished products, such as a sliding rail jig with the finished product thickness of 1.0 and a steel net frame clamp with the finished product thickness of less than or equal to 1.0 mm; the thick plate has better rigidity, and the four corners are fixed in the process of pressure leveling of the tin spraying air knife, so that scratch and collision caused by shaking can not occur; the phenomenon that the front and back shaking occurs in the process of leveling the pressure of the tin spraying air knife due to poor rigidity of the thin plate is avoided, the uniformity of air pressure can be guaranteed by using the net rack 2, and abnormal quality such as shaking, bumping and wiping cannot occur.
